Invalid Cell Broadcast on Xiaomi 12 "silent"


kingspride

Members
Dec 8, 2022
3
13
Today, we had a national emergency test in germany.
it was carried out via Cell Broadcast. Which I received on my Phone.

But I have a small bug to report:
my phone was in vibrate only mode, as usual. the Cell Broadcast should override this setting and let the phone ring loudly.
But it didnt - it just vibrated.
After All, these Broadcasts are meant to wake everybody up...
At least at the highest warning level.

Also, I noticed that I am missing the emergency notification menu from the settings. I can search for it, but it wont open when clicking it.

can these things get fixed in a newer release?

I can provide more information if needed.

edit:
Im on stable MIUI 13.0.41
right image: here, the settings for emergency alerts are missing
1670502664377.jpg1670502664386.jpg

and heres a video of me trying to open the settings from the search results...

thanks in advance,
a happy EU ROM user ;)
 
Last edited:
As much as I would love to help with this, I'm unsure how we're supposed to debug that, it's not like we can send ourselves dummy emergency broadcasts on demand.
Also, don't know why you're getting that layout for Safety & emergency, it's different on my Xiaomi 12, although I'm using Android 13 (but it looks the same on Android 12 on my Redmi K50 Pro).
 

Attachments

  • Screenshot_2022-12-08-18-46-25-798_com.android.settings.jpg
    Screenshot_2022-12-08-18-46-25-798_com.android.settings.jpg
    214.8 KB · Views: 271
Same here on Mi11Ultra. Latest weekly. The warning was silent. Also there isn't much in "Safety & Emergency"
 

Attachments

  • Screenshot_2022-12-08-17-52-04-571_com.android.settings.jpg
    Screenshot_2022-12-08-17-52-04-571_com.android.settings.jpg
    115.6 KB · Views: 205
As you can see, I can't reproduce the missing settings, and I have no way of testing emergency broadcasts on-demand.
 
Also, as far as I understand, a Android 11+ Device should utilize a Google Play Updateable SystemApp for Cell Broadcasts
so theoretically everybody gets the same App directly from Google instead of the OEM :emoji_thinking:
 
Actual, the xiaomi.eu rom only contains the possibility to turn earthquake alert on / off...

For example, if I'm doing a search in settingsmenu for "Notfall" (=emergency), I'm getting the Menü is showed. But if you tap on it, there's no action...
 

Attachments

  • IMG_20221208_201403.jpg
    IMG_20221208_201403.jpg
    299.1 KB · Views: 224
Last edited by a moderator:
Google supplies some information about Cell Broadcast, maybe it helps you?
I can Google very well, thank you.

Also Im not sure why but my post about where I got my ROM (here in this forum) got deleted ...
Because what ROM you have is already visible in your screenshot. Needless chatter.

Also, as far as I understand, a Android 11+ Device should utilize a Google Play Updateable SystemApp for Cell Broadcasts
so theoretically everybody gets the same App directly from Google instead of the OEM :emoji_thinking:
Only devices with full Google Network Stack, which we don't use, since we use MIUI's native network stack.

Actual, the xiaomi.eu rom only contains the possibility to turn earthquake alert on / off...

For example, if I'm doing a search in settingsmenu for "Notfall" (=emergency), I'm getting the Menü is showed. But if you tap on it, there's no action...
Everything shows fine here...

There's an "Always alert at full volume" toggle in Wireless emergency alerts screen, but it's disabled by Google themselves by default and only shown for 2 specific operators.
Even without the switch visible, it's force-enabled by specific types of emergency alerts, defined on a per-operator basis.
 
  • Like
Reactions: JiaiJ
Everything shows fine here...

There's an "Always alert at full volume" toggle in Wireless emergency alerts screen, but it's disabled by Google themselves by default and only shown for 2 specific operators.
https://cs.android.com/android/platform/superproject/+/master:packages/apps/CellBroadcastReceiver/res/values/config.xml;l=18 Even without the switch visible, it's force-enabled by specific types of emergency alerts, defined on a per-operator basis
Thanks Igor for replying and thats another point - there's no wireless emergency alerts screen... As shown in the Screenshot from first post...
 

Attachments

  • IMG_20221209_073827.jpg
    IMG_20221209_073827.jpg
    177.5 KB · Views: 181
Last edited:
Thanks Igor for replying and thats another point - there's no wireless emergency alerts screen... As shown in the Screenshot from first post...
Then make a log while accessing that screen.
To me it looks like Wireless emergency alerts app is not installed or disabled.
 
Hello everyone and thanks for your attention. Today we had again such a test emergency alert in germany and unfortunately it doesnt work on the latest stables, tested on Peridot and Mondrian. Is there any possility Igor, how we can assist you in finding a solution for it ? Would it be theoretically possible to make a logcat while this test alarm is being executed ?